Cumulative CAMAG Bibliography Service CCBS

Our CCBS database includes more than 11,000 abstracts of publications. Perform your own detailed search of TLC/HPTLC literature and find relevant information.

The Cumulative CAMAG Bibliography Service CCBS contains all abstracts of CBS issues beginning with CBS 51. The database is updated after the publication of every other CBS edition. Currently the Cumulative CAMAG Bibliography Service includes more than 11'000 abstracts of publications between 1983 and today. With the online version you can perform your own detailed TLC/HPTLC literature search:

  • Full text search: Enter a keyword, e.g. an author's name, a substance, a technique, a reagent or a term and see all related publications
  • Browse and search by CBS classification: Select one of the 38 CBS classification categories where you want to search by a keyword
  • Keyword register: select an initial character and browse associated keywords
  • Search by CBS edition: Select a CBS edition and find all related publications

Registered users can create a tailor made PDF of selected articles throughout CCBS search – simply use the cart icon on the right hand of each abstract to create your individual selection of abstracts. You can export your saved items to PDF by clicking the download icon.

      65 140
      Determination of atrazine traces in ground and drinking water by thin-layer chromatography
      G. SZEKELY*, P. WEICK, B. ABT, (*Central Analytical Dept., Ciba-Geigy Ltd., CH-4002 Basel, Switzerland)

      J. Planar Chromatogr. 2, 321-322 (1989). TLC of atrazine on silica with toluene - acetone 85:15. Detection by absorbance at 224 nm; detection limit 20 ng/L water.

      Classification: 29d
      65 173
      (Determination of silybin in the peel of silybum marianum by thin-layer chromatography
      Z. WU (Wu Zixing), X. WANG (Wang Xiaomin), (Dep. Phytochem., Hubei Inst. Drug Cont., Wuhan, P.R. China)

      J. China Pharm. Univ. (Zhongguo Yaoke Daxue Xuebao 20, 184 (1989). TLC of silybin on silica with chloroform - acetone - formic acid 9:2:1. Quantification by fluoro densitometry at 335/>400 nm.

      Classification: 8a, 32e
      66 071
      Behaviour of vegetable phospholipids in thin-layer chromatography
      G. LENDRATH*, A. NASNER, LJ. KRAUS, (*Dep. Pharm., Hamburg Univ., Bundesstrasse 43, D-W-2000 Hamburg, Germany)

      Optimization of mobile phase, detection and direct evaluation. J. Chromatogr. 502, 385-392 (1990). TLC of phospholipids on silica with a mixture of chloroform – methanol – water. Optimization of the mobile phase by using a mobile solvent composition triangle. Improvement of separation of phospholipids by using acetate buffer (pH 4) in the mobile phase instead of water and by impregnation of the silica layer with phosphoric acid. Detection by spraying with Dittmer-Lester reagent. Quantification by densitometry at 720 nm.

      Classification: 11c
      66 140
      (Determination of N-phenylphenothiazine and N-(a-pyridyl)-phenothiazine by thin-layer chromatography
      G. FENG (Feng Gaolin), ZH. ZHANG (Zhang Zhao), ZH. CHEN, (Chan Zhaobin), (Dep. Chem., Shanxi Univ., Taiyuan, 03006 P.R. China)

      Chinese Anal. Chem. (Fenxi Huaxue) 18, 567-570 (1990). TLC of N-phenylphenothiazine and N-(a-pyridyl)-phenothiazine on silica with 1,2-dichloromethane – cyclohexane 1:4 and 1:1. Detection under UV. Identification by IR and NMR after elution. Quantification by densitometry at 260 nm and 246 nm, respectively. Detection limits 2 ng/spot and 5.3 ng/spot, respectively.

      Classification: 32c
      67 027
      Densitometric determination of conjugated oestrogens in the raw material and in pharmaceutical preparations
      J. NOVAKOVIC, D. AGBABA, S. VLADIMIROV, D. ZIVANOV-STAKIC*, (*Dep. of Pharm. Chem., Fac of Pharm., Belgrade 11000. P.O. Box 146, Dr. Subotica 8, Yugoslavia)

      J. Pharm. Biomed. Anal. 8, 253-257 (1990). A densitometric method for determination of complex mixtures of conjugated oestrogens in raw material and tablets was developed. The proposed procedure comprised hydrolysis of sodium sulfate esters of oestrogens and oestradiol, equilenin, 17a-dihydroequilenin, the chloroform extraction of free oestrogens and methyltestosterone (internal standard). TLC on silica with chloroform - cyclohexane - dioxane - triethylamine 45:40:10:6. Quantification by densitometry at 254 and 280 nm. Detection limit 0.06 µg, recoveries 97,1% (conjugated oestrogens) and 103,2% (tablets). The proposed method is simple, rapid, and reproducible.

      Classification: 3f, 13b
      67 131
      Qualitative and quantitative HPTLC determination of cocaine, ecgonine, ecgonine methyl ester and benzylecgonine
      W. FUNK, ST. DRÖSCHEL, (Fachhochschule Giessen-Friedberg, Department of Technisches Gesundheitswesen, Wiesenstrasse 14, D-6300 Giessen, FRG)

      Proc. 6th Int. Symp. Instrum. Planar Chromatogr., (Interlaken 1991), Inst. Chromatogr., Bad Dürkheim, FRG, 97-102 (1991). HPTLC on silica with water - methanol - sodium acetate buffer (0.2M, aqueous) 28:12:60:10. Detection by dipping into Dragendorff’s reagent. Post chromatographic derivatization by heating. Quantitative determination after heating and fluorescence enhancing (dipping in light liquid paraffine - hexane 1:2 by scanning in fluorescence mode 313/>390 nm. Detection limit < 10 ng/zone.

      Classification: 22
      67 201
      (The determination of the tetrodotoxin by in-situ alkaline reaction/thin-layer chromatographic densitometry
      L. LIN (Lin Leming), L. AO (Ao Lijuan), J. ZHANG (Zhang Jun), (Dalian Inst. Chem. Phys., Chinese Acad. Sci., Dalian, 116012 P.R. China)

      Chinese J. Chromatogr. (Sepu) 9, 113-116 (1991). TLC on silica with isopropanol - acetic acid - water 14:1:5. Detection by dipping into a solution of potassium hydroxide in ethanol and heating at 160 °C for 10 min. Quantification of fluoro densitometry at 230 nm. Detection limit 40 ng. The calibration curve was linear over the range of 40 - 350 ng with the correlation coefficient of 0.998.

      Classification: 32d
      67 240
      Direct chiral separation of some aminoalcolols by thin-layer chromatography - Influence of water on the chromatographic behavior
      A. BACKMAN, A.-M. TIVERT, (Dept. Anal. Chem., AB Hassle, Molndal, Sweden)

      Proc. 6th Int. Symp. Instrum. Planar Chromatogr., (Interlaken 1991), Inst. Chromatogr., Bad Dürkheim, FRG, 19-22 (1991). TLC of metoprolol, propranolol and alprenolol on diol modifyed silica with dichloromethane containing N-carbobenzoxy glycyl-L-proline (ZGP). Scanning is performed by absorbance at 280 nm. To improve the reproducibility the plates were prewashed with dichloromethane and impregnated with water. It was important to keep the amount of water constant.

      Classification: 32a, 38
